Choosing the right barcode label for your workflow
Start by mapping how the barcode will be used across your operation, because the best label depends on scanner type, distance, and handling conditions. For example, retail checkout usually benefits from high-contrast labels that read reliably at standard angles, while warehouse applications often require Barcode Printing Australia designs that remain readable after exposure to vibration, dust, or frequent movement. Consider whether staff will scan handheld devices, fixed-position scanners, or camera-based systems, since each may respond differently to label placement, size, and quiet zones.
Next, select the label material based on the environment and the expected shelf life of the product or packaging. Paper labels work well for controlled indoor storage, while synthetic materials are better for damp areas, cold storage, or products that may contact moisture. Adhesive choice matters just as much as the substrate; a strong permanent adhesive suits long-term placement, while removable or repositionable options can reduce rework during packaging changes. When you match the label stock to your real conditions, you reduce failed scans and prevent costly relabeling.
Design and specification checklist for reliable scanning
A successful barcode print is more than “adding lines”—it depends on correct formatting, clear spacing, and accurate sizing. Ensure the barcode symbology fits the data requirements, such as whether you need Code 128 for alphanumeric product codes, EAN/UPC for retail identifiers, or QR options Custom Packaging Labels Australia for linking to batch information. Confirm that the content structure aligns with how your systems interpret it, including leading zeros and check digits, because small data differences can cause mismatch even if the barcode looks correct.
Pay close attention to size and print quality, starting with the quiet zone, which is the blank margin surrounding the barcode. If the quiet zone is too small, scanners may struggle to detect the symbol boundary, leading to intermittent reads. Use artwork that preserves crisp edges and avoid stretching low-resolution images, since blurred bars can break optical contrast. It also helps to plan label placement so the barcode has a stable reading orientation and enough surface flatness, especially on curved packaging or shrink-wrapped items.
From custom packaging to inventory systems: practical implementation
When you move from proof to production, treat barcode printing like a controlled part of your supply chain rather than a last-minute finishing step. Align label dimensions with packaging standards so labels sit where scanners can capture them consistently, such as on a flat face of a carton rather than partially on a seam. For custom packaging labels, confirm that the print does not interfere with product branding elements, and ensure the barcode remains readable after any secondary packaging steps like sealing, bundling, or reboxing. A practical approach is to label one full unit of a batch and run scans across multiple positions to validate performance.
Integrate the scan workflow into your inventory process by defining exactly which identifiers map to which records in your warehouse or retail management software. Store item identifiers, batch or lot details, and receiving information in the fields your teams actually use, so scanning produces the right result without manual correction. For multi-location logistics, maintain a consistent process for applying labels at the same stage of packing to reduce variation across shipments. Over time, this improves traceability, supports faster picking, and reduces the risk of misrouted stock.
